FOREVER FRIENDS—Sharon Hutton of Calabasas says she and Socks were meant to be together. When Socks and I met she was crying like a baby, a kitten only about 4 months old. She was on my rooftop above the front door.
I climbed up and got her and returned her to my next door neighbor where I knew Socks lived.
After that I must have gotten her out of a dozen bad situations, and I realized she wasn’t being properly cared for.
I lived in a house with three roommates and a huge dog, so I knew I couldn’t have her there. But I snuck her in my room for a week and fell in love with her.
I begged my neighbor to let me keep her, but she declined my wish to be Socks’ new mom.
Then a month later I found a note on my door saying she didn’t want Socks any more.
I immediately went to get my baby and had to find a place for us to live within one month.
Socks and I have been together now for three years, and we are very close. She knows how much I wanted her and that God works in mysterious ways.
August 25th was the best day of my life—the day I got Socks.
